About Branded For Sacrifice

In Branded For Sacrifice, you play as one of four "Branded" individuals who have been selected as a sacrificial lamb. You awaken in a Mansion whose only other occupant is a strange woman who bids you slay the demons prowling the planet, and bring their Tithe back to her, in exchange for power.Death is not the end for you, Branded. When you fall in battle, you lose your accumulated Tithe and awaken again in the Mansion. Continue to fight and discover the source of your brand and what the sacrifice really means.Play as any of the 4 unique characters, and complete optional side quests for unique rewards and secret party members, and experience multiple distinct endings to the game. Experience challenging but winnable turn based combat and bosses in the 5 different dungeons, each with their own strategy to learn. Included in the program files is a PDF Walkthrough with information on the Main Story Quest, Side Quests, and Boss Battles.All content in this game is created using RPG Maker Event Processing, as an experiment in the capabilities of the program, and does NOT feature any Generative AI or AI assisted content. The "Souls" formula stirred together with that classic Final Fantasy combat/sprite work works really well. Walking into my first encounter with a murder of crows just to get bent over a log set the tone of what to expect nicely. It's a game that rewards farming in more ways than one and is a fun experiment on what you can do with limited tools and an idea. Taking the souls leveling and incorporating that use it or lose it was a nice touch. The best part overall was stumbling upon a major optional boss completely by accident and having to weasel my way into a win. As a first go, this is a solid short experience and would be fun to see expanded upon as a universe.
